About ISS STOXX

ISS STOXX GmbH is a leading provider of research and technology solutions for the financial market. Established in 1985, we offer top-notch benchmark and custom indices globally, helping clients identify investment opportunities and manage portfolio risks. Our services cover corporate governance, sustainability, cyber risk, and fund intelligence. Majority-owned by Deutsche Börse Group, ISS STOXX has over 3,400 professionals in 33 locations worldwide, serving around 6,400 clients, including institutional investors and companies focused on ESG, cyber, and governance risk. Clients trust our expertise to make informed decisions for their stakeholders' benefit. 

ISS Market Intelligence (ISS MI) is a leading provider of data, insights, and market engagement solutions to the global financial services industry. ISS MI empowers asset and wealth management firms, insurance companies, distributors, service providers, and technology firms to assess their target markets, identify and analyze the best opportunities within those markets, and execute on comprehensive go-to-market initiatives to grow their business. Clients benefit from our increasingly connected global platform that leverages a combination of proprietary data, powerful analytics, timely and relevant insights, in-depth research, as well as an extensive suite of industry-leading media brands that deliver unmatched market connectivity through news and editorial content, events, training, ratings, and awards.

What you need to know about the Sydney Tech Scene

From opera to comedy shows, the Sydney Opera House hosts more than 1,600 performances a year, yet its entertainment sector isn't the only one taking center stage. The city's tech sector has earned a reputation as one of the fastest-growing in the region. More specifically, its IT sector stands out as the country's third-largest, growing at twice the rate of overall employment in the past decade as businesses continue to digitize their operations to stay competitive.
